Understanding Abdominal Hardening During Pregnancy
Abdominal hardening during pregnancy is a common experience for many expectant mothers. It typically presents as a firm or tight sensation in the belly that can last from a few seconds to several minutes. This phenomenon is most frequently linked to uterine contractions, which are the uterus’s way of preparing for labor, but it can also result from the stretching and tightening of abdominal muscles.
The uterus is a muscular organ that expands significantly over the course of pregnancy. As it grows, the muscles and ligaments supporting it stretch and sometimes contract. These contractions can cause the abdomen to feel firm or hard temporarily. Most of these episodes are harmless and part of the body’s natural preparation for childbirth.
However, distinguishing between normal abdominal hardening and signs of complications is crucial. For instance, Braxton Hicks contractions—often called “practice contractions”—are irregular, painless tightenings that start around the second trimester. They help tone the uterus but do not indicate labor.
In contrast, true labor contractions are regular, increasingly intense, and accompanied by other symptoms such as lower back pain or vaginal discharge changes. Understanding these differences can help pregnant women manage their expectations and seek medical advice when necessary.
Causes Behind Abdominal Hardening During Pregnancy
Several factors contribute to abdominal hardening during pregnancy:
1. Braxton Hicks Contractions
Braxton Hicks contractions are intermittent uterine tightenings that usually begin in the second or third trimester. They’re often irregular and painless but can sometimes feel uncomfortable or cause noticeable abdominal firmness. Their primary function is to tone the uterine muscles without causing cervical changes.
2. Growing Uterus and Muscle Stretching
As the fetus grows, the uterus expands upward and outward, stretching surrounding muscles and ligaments. This stretching can make muscles tense up occasionally, leading to brief periods of abdominal hardness. This type of hardening differs from contractions because it’s generally painless and less rhythmic.
3. Physical Activity and Position Changes
Sudden movements or prolonged standing can trigger muscle tightness in the abdomen or pelvis. Pregnant women might notice their belly hardens after walking long distances or changing positions quickly due to increased pressure on abdominal muscles.
4. Dehydration
Lack of proper hydration can stimulate Braxton Hicks contractions more frequently because dehydration causes electrolyte imbalances affecting muscle function. Drinking water regularly helps reduce these occurrences.
5. Full Bladder or Digestive Issues
A full bladder puts pressure on the uterus, potentially causing tightening sensations in the abdomen. Similarly, gas buildup or constipation can create abdominal discomfort with associated hardness due to muscle tension.
Signs That Require Immediate Medical Attention
While most abdominal hardening episodes during pregnancy are harmless, certain signs should prompt urgent evaluation:
- Regular Contractions: If tightenings become rhythmic (e.g., every 5-10 minutes) lasting over an hour before 37 weeks gestation.
- Pain Accompaniment: Persistent severe pain alongside hardening may indicate preterm labor or other complications.
- Bleeding or Fluid Leakage: Any vaginal bleeding or sudden gushes of fluid combined with abdominal hardness demands immediate care.
- Fetal Movement Changes: Noticeable reduction in baby’s movements paired with abdominal firmness.
These symptoms could signal preterm labor, placental issues, or infections requiring prompt intervention.
The Physiology Behind Abdominal Hardening During Pregnancy
The uterus consists primarily of smooth muscle fibers arranged in layers that contract in response to hormonal signals—primarily oxytocin—as pregnancy progresses toward term. These fibers generate forceful contractions during labor but also engage in mild tightening throughout pregnancy.
Uterine contractions arise from electrical impulses traveling through muscle cells causing coordinated shortening (contraction). The intensity varies depending on gestational age and physiological triggers like hydration status, physical activity, or hormonal fluctuations.
Abdominal wall muscles also play a role in perceived hardness. The rectus abdominis muscles stretch significantly during pregnancy to accommodate fetal growth. This stretching can cause temporary spasms or tension leading to a firm belly sensation unrelated directly to uterine activity.
How to Manage Abdominal Hardening During Pregnancy
Managing abdominal hardening involves recognizing triggers and adopting strategies that minimize discomfort:
Stay Hydrated
Drinking plenty of fluids prevents dehydration-induced contractions by maintaining electrolyte balance essential for smooth muscle relaxation.
Avoid Overexertion
Limiting strenuous activities reduces unnecessary strain on abdominal muscles and lowers contraction frequency triggered by physical stress.
Change Positions Slowly
Sudden movements may provoke muscle tightening; moving gently helps ease tension buildup in both uterine and abdominal muscles.
Mild Exercise
Prenatal yoga or walking encourages blood flow and promotes muscular flexibility which may reduce episodes of hardening caused by tightness.
Pain Relief Techniques
Applying warm compresses (not hot) on tense areas can soothe muscle spasms while relaxation techniques such as deep breathing calm uterine irritability.
Differentiating Braxton Hicks from True Labor Contractions
Knowing whether abdominal hardening signals true labor is critical for expectant mothers:
| Braxton Hicks Contractions | True Labor Contractions | |
|---|---|---|
| Timing & Frequency | Irrregular; sporadic; no pattern. | Regular intervals; gradually get closer together. |
| Pain Level | Mild discomfort; often painless. | Increasingly intense pain radiating through back and abdomen. |
| Cervical Change | No cervical dilation. | Cervix dilates progressively. |
| Duration | Usually short-lived; less than 60 seconds. | Lasts 30-70 seconds; intensifies over time. |
| Affected By Activity | Eases with rest or hydration. | No relief with rest; may increase with movement. |
This comparison helps pregnant women assess whether their symptoms require hospital evaluation.
The Role of Prenatal Care in Monitoring Abdominal Hardening During Pregnancy
Regular prenatal visits are essential for monitoring any unusual patterns related to abdominal hardening. Healthcare providers use tools like ultrasound imaging and fetal heart rate monitoring to assess uterine activity and fetal well-being.
Doctors also educate patients about warning signs indicating complications such as preterm labor or placental abruption so they can act swiftly if needed.
Tracking contraction frequency at home using diaries or smartphone apps has become common practice among pregnant women seeking reassurance about their symptoms between visits.
Open communication with healthcare professionals ensures timely intervention if abnormal contraction patterns emerge while providing peace of mind regarding normal occurrences like Braxton Hicks contractions.

The Impact of Stress on Abdominal Hardening During Pregnancy
Stress triggers hormonal responses that affect smooth muscle function throughout the body including the uterus. Elevated cortisol levels may increase uterine contractility resulting in more frequent sensations of hardness.
Relaxation techniques such as mindfulness meditation have shown benefits in reducing stress-induced uterine irritability during pregnancy. Incorporating calming routines like gentle breathing exercises before bedtime promotes better sleep quality which further stabilizes hormone levels influencing uterine behavior.
Emotional well-being plays an underappreciated role in managing physical symptoms including abdominal hardening during pregnancy, making mental health care an integral part of prenatal wellness plans.
Treatment Options When Abdominal Hardening Becomes Problematic
Most cases require no medical treatment beyond lifestyle adjustments unless associated with preterm labor risks:
- Tocolytics: Medications prescribed to suppress premature contractions if early labor threatens pregnancy continuation.
- Pain management: Acetaminophen may be recommended for discomfort related to muscular spasms but always under professional guidance.
- Cervical cerclage: Surgical procedure performed when cervical insufficiency causes frequent tightening threatening miscarriage risks.
- Nutritional supplements: Magnesium sulfate sometimes used intravenously for severe contraction control due to its muscle relaxant properties.
Treatment decisions depend heavily on gestational age, severity of symptoms, maternal health status, and fetal condition assessed by specialists.
